What if relief wasn’t months away, but days? We sit down with ER physician and Ember Health cofounder Dr. Nico Grundmann to unpack how IV ketamine delivers fast, measurable change for people living with depression, PTSD, and suicidal thoughts—especially veterans and first responders under relentless stress. No hype, no mystique: just clear protocols, clinical guardrails, and results that hold up to scrutiny.

Dr. Nico explains why modern science views depression as stress- and trauma-driven neural pruning, and how a focused series of four infusions over two weeks can regrow synapses in emotional regulation circuits. The outcome isn’t euphoria—it’s alignment. Joy returns when life warrants it; grief shows up when it should; apathy loosens its grip. We also dig into the “neuroplasticity window” that follows each session, when therapy becomes easier and more effective, helping people integrate insights and sustain change.

We address the tough questions head-on: safety, misuse, and the difference between clinical dosing and recreational patterns; why benzodiazepines can blunt benefits; who should avoid treatment (e.g., schizophrenia); and how ketamine compares to SSRIs, alcohol, and emerging therapies. Access is changing fast: the VA now offers IV ketamine in many states, some insurers are coming on board, and reputable clinics can help with out-of-network reimbursement. You’ll hear a stark statistic—an 80% drop in suicidal ideation within a day for many patients—and a grounded reminder that maintenance is normal, not failure.
